What are the private school options available for K-12 students in East Prairie, Missouri?

In East Prairie, Missouri, private school options are primarily faith-based institutions. For elementary and middle school, families can consider St. Mary's School and St. Henry Catholic School. For high school, Notre Dame Regional High School in nearby Cape Girardeau is a common choice for East Prairie families seeking a private, Catholic secondary education. It's important to note that the selection within the immediate East Prairie area is limited, and some families look at private schools in larger neighboring communities like Sikeston or Cape Girardeau for additional options, factoring in commute times.

How does tuition at private schools in the East Prairie, MO area compare, and are there financial aid options?

Tuition for private schools in the East Prairie region is generally more affordable compared to major metropolitan areas, reflecting the local cost of living. For the 2023-2024 school year, elementary schools like St. Mary's or St. Henry typically have annual tuition ranging from $3,000 to $5,000 per student, with discounts often available for multiple children from the same family. Notre Dame Regional High School's tuition is higher, often between $7,000 and $9,000. Missouri offers several financial aid options, including the MOScholars program, which provides tax-credit scholarships for eligible students, and many schools have their own parish-based or need-based assistance.

What is the typical enrollment process and timeline for private schools like St. Mary's or St. Henry in East Prairie, Missouri?

The enrollment process for East Prairie's private schools usually begins in early spring (January-March) for the following academic year. It is crucial to contact the school office directly, as spaces, particularly in younger grades, can be limited. The process typically involves submitting an application, providing birth and baptismal certificates (for Catholic schools), recent report cards, and possibly a small registration fee. Some schools may require a family interview or a placement assessment for older transfer students. Priority is often given to active parishioners of the supporting church and siblings of currently enrolled students, so connecting with the local parish community can be beneficial.

For families in East Prairie, what are the key considerations when choosing between the local public school district and a private school?

Key considerations for East Prairie families include educational philosophy, cost, and community. The East Prairie R-II public school district offers a tuition-free education with a broad range of resources and potentially more diverse extracurricular activities. Private schools offer a specific religious foundation and often perceive a more structured, disciplined environment with strong parent-teacher community ties. Transportation is a practical factor; private schools usually do not provide district busing, so arranging transportation is the family's responsibility. Ultimately, the decision often hinges on how much value a family places on integrated religious instruction and small class size versus the no-cost, comprehensive offerings of the public system.
